Dass AssignFile nur dem logischen Filenamen die physikalisceh Adresse zuornet, ist klar.
Kann man die Zuordnung nur über Deinen Assembler Hinweis überprüfen? Oder gibt es dafür ggf. einen Delphi Befehl?
Ich scheue mich etwas im Assembler rumzu"gurken"
Aber der Hinweis mit
UniCode könnte zielführend sein. Damit hatte ich vor langer Zeit mal ein Problem, was sich ber merkwürdigerweise von selbst löste, da bin ich auch auf das
UniCode Problem gestoßen.
Aber das kann er doch erst merken, wenn er schreibt, oder?
Habe gerade das Assignfile und ads rewrite an den Anfang verschoben (ich hatte es nur runtergezogen, um die ganze Misere auf einem Bildschirm zu haben). Da oben geht es problemlos durch. Jetzt wird der Fehler "Datei nicht gefunden" beim ersten writeln(kfile erzeugt.
Das macht zumindest wieder Sinn...
Habe in der Zwischen zeit auch den log. Filenamen noch mal komplett ausgetauscht, bringt auch nichts...